repo.or.cz
/
official-gcc.git
/
search
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
log
|
graphiclog1
|
graphiclog2
|
commit
|
commitdiff
|
tree
|
refs
|
edit
|
fork
first
·
prev
·
next
[arm] PR target/81497: Fix arm_acle.h for C++
2018-06-05
ktkachov
[arm] PR target/81497:
F
ix arm_acle
.
h for C++
commit
|
commitdiff
|
tree
2018-06-01
ktkachov
[A
A
rch64] Used p
r
efer aliases SXTL(2
)
and UXT
L
(2
)
commit
|
commitdiff
|
tree
2018-05-30
ktkachov
[AArch64] Improv
e
LDP/STP
g
eneration t
h
at requires
.
.
.
commit
|
commitdiff
|
tree
2018-05-23
k
t
k
achov
[arm] Rem
o
ve mode26 feature bi
t
commit
|
commitdiff
|
tree
2018-05-22
ktkac
h
ov
[AArch
6
4,
patch
]
Refactor of aarch64-ldp
s
tp
commit
|
commitdiff
|
tree
2018-05-22
k
t
kach
o
v
[AArch64] M
e
rge stores
o
f D-register
values
w
i
th different
.
.
.
commit
|
commitdiff
|
tree
2018-05-21
ktkachov
[A
A
rch6
4
][com
m
i
tted]
F
i
x gcc
.
targ
e
t
/aar
c
h64/ve
c
_init_1
.
.
.
commit
|
commitdiff
|
tree
2018-05-21
ktkac
h
o
v
svn
r
m files missed out
from "
[
arm][2/2] Re
m
ove sup
p
or
t
.
.
.
commit
|
commitdiff
|
tree
2018-05-21
ktk
a
chov
[AArch6
4
] I
m
plement usadv16q
i
and ssa
d
v
16qi standard
.
.
.
commit
|
commitdiff
|
tree
2018-05-18
ktkachov
[arm][2/2] R
e
move support for -march=armv3 and o
l
der
commit
|
commitdiff
|
tree
2018-05-18
ktkacho
v
[arm
]
[1/2] Remo
v
e
s
uppor
t
for d
e
precated -march=armv
5
.
.
.
commit
|
commitdiff
|
tree
2018-05-18
ktkachov
[AArch64] Un
i
fy v
e
c_set
p
atterns, sup
p
o
r
t floating
.
.
.
commit
|
commitdiff
|
tree
2018-05-17
ktkachov
[pa
t
ch
A
Arch64]
D
o not perform
a
v
ector splat for vector
.
.
.
commit
|
commitdiff
|
tree
2018-05-14
ktkachov
[AArch6
4
] Add combine pattern to
f
use
AESE/AESMC ins
t
ruct
i
ons
commit
|
commitdiff
|
tree
2018-05-03
ktkachov
[tr
e
e
-
c
omplex
.
c] PR tree-o
p
t
imi
z
a
tion
/
7
0
291: Inline
.
.
.
commit
|
commitdiff
|
tree
2018-04-27
ktkachov
Fix aa
r
ch6
4
ILP32 ICE w
i
th va
a
rg
g
i
mpl
i
fied
cod
e
commit
|
commitdiff
|
tree
2018-04-27
kt
k
achov
[arm] P
R
targ
e
t/825
1
8: R
e
turn false in AR
R
AY_MO
D
E
_
SUPPORT
E
D_
.
.
.
commit
|
commitdiff
|
tree
2018-04-27
k
tkacho
v
[AAr
c
h64] PR
target/85512:
T
ighten
SIMD
righ
t
shift
.
.
.
commit
|
commitdiff
|
tree
2018-04-24
ktkachov
[AArch64] PR targ
e
t/85512: Tighten
SI
M
D r
i
ght
shift
.
.
.
commit
|
commitdiff
|
tree
2018-04-20
ktkachov
Fix m
i
ssing
h
unk from previous com
m
it
commit
|
commitdiff
|
tree
2018-04-20
ktkachov
PR testsuite/854
8
3: Mov
e
a
ar
c
h64/sve/vcond_1
.
c test
.
.
.
commit
|
commitdiff
|
tree
2018-04-17
ktk
a
ch
o
v
PR
t
estsuite/85326
commit
|
commitdiff
|
tree
2018-04-17
k
t
kachov
[AArch
6
4/arm] PR
te
s
tsuite/85326 A
v
oi
d
C++ tests when
.
.
.
commit
|
commitdiff
|
tree
2018-04-10
ktkachov
[ex
p
low] PR targe
t
/85
1
73: val
i
dize memory before
p
a
s
sin
g
.
.
.
commit
|
commitdiff
|
tree
2018-03-27
ktkac
h
o
v
[AA
r
ch64
]
XFAIL g
c
c
.
target/aarch64/store_v2vec_lanes
.
.
.
commit
|
commitdiff
|
tree
2018-03-23
ktka
c
hov
[a
r
m] PR targe
t
/85026: Fi
x
ld
r
sh
len
g
th estimate in
.
.
.
commit
|
commitdiff
|
tree
2018-03-21
ktka
c
hov
Com
m
it m
i
ssing Ch
a
ngelo
g
s for PR target/82518 fi
x
.
commit
|
commitdiff
|
tree
2018-03-20
ktkachov
T
h
is PR
shows
t
h
at
we get t
h
e
l
o
a
d
/store_lanes logic
.
.
.
commit
|
commitdiff
|
tree
2018-03-09
ktkac
h
ov
[
arm] PR targ
e
t/83193: Do n
o
t pr
i
n
t
a
rch/cpu hints
.
.
.
commit
|
commitdiff
|
tree
2018-03-08
k
t
kachov
[AArch64] PR target/84748: M
a
r
k *compare
_
cstor
e
<mode
.
.
.
commit
|
commitdiff
|
tree
2018-01-31
kt
k
achov
[AA
r
ch6
4
]
PR tree-op
t
imization/64946:
X
FAIL g
c
c
.
tar
g
et
.
.
.
commit
|
commitdiff
|
tree
2018-01-30
ktkachov
[testsuite] X
F
AIL gcc
.
dg/
t
ree-ssa/ssa-dom-cse-2
.
c on
.
.
.
commit
|
commitdiff
|
tree
2018-01-26
ktkacho
v
[
A
Arch64] Fix gcc
.
targe
t
/aarch64/subs_c
o
m
p
a
r
e_[
1
2]
.
c
commit
|
commitdiff
|
tree
2018-01-26
kt
k
achov
[arm] XF
A
IL advsim
d
-intrinsics/vld1x2
.
c
commit
|
commitdiff
|
tree
2018-01-24
ktkachov
[tes
t
sui
t
e]
Fix
a
r
m
options in gcc
.
dg/
l
t
o/2
0
110201
.
.
.
commit
|
commitdiff
|
tree
2018-01-22
ktkach
o
v
[arm] Make gcc
.
target
/
arm/copy
s
i
gn_softfloat_1
.
c more
.
.
.
commit
|
commitdiff
|
tree
2018-01-19
ktk
a
ch
o
v
[a
r
m] Fix gcc
.
target/arm/negdi-[
1
2]
.
c
commit
|
commitdiff
|
tree
2018-01-19
k
tkachov
[a
r
m
] Fix g
c
c
.
target/arm/pr409
5
6
.
c
commit
|
commitdiff
|
tree
2018-01-19
k
t
kac
h
ov
[arm
]
Fix gcc
.
tar
g
e
t/arm/p
r
790
5
8
.
c
commit
|
commitdiff
|
tree
2018-01-18
ktkachov
[a
r
m]
Fix gcc
.
target/arm/pr70278
.
c
commit
|
commitdiff
|
tree
2018-01-18
ktkachov
[arm]
P
R
target/65578:
F
ix
b
uilt
i
n-b
s
wap16-1
.
c and
.
.
.
commit
|
commitdiff
|
tree
2018-01-17
k
t
kac
h
ov
[arm] Fix gcc
.
target/arm/g2
.
c
and s
c
d42-2
.
c for --w
i
t
h
.
.
.
commit
|
commitdiff
|
tree
2018-01-17
ktkac
h
ov
[a
r
m][testsuite] Fix -march tests
in eff
e
ctive target
.
.
.
commit
|
commitdiff
|
tree
2018-01-17
ktkachov
[arm
]
Convert gcc
.
target/
a
rm/st
l
-cond
.
c
i
nto an RTL
.
.
.
commit
|
commitdiff
|
tree
2018-01-17
ktk
a
chov
[ar
m
] Fix gcc
.
t
arg
e
t/
a
rm/
p
r40887
.
c
d
irectives
commit
|
commitdiff
|
tree
2018-01-17
kt
k
achov
[arm] Fix gcc
.
tar
g
et/ar
m
/x
o
r-and
.
c
commit
|
commitdiff
|
tree
2018-01-15
ktk
a
chov
[
a
rm] PR target/
8
3687: Fi
x
i
nv
a
l
id comb
i
nation
o
f V
S
UB
.
.
.
commit
|
commitdiff
|
tree
2018-01-11
ktkac
h
ov
[a
r
m][3/
3
] Implement fp16f
m
l l
a
ne intrinsics
commit
|
commitdiff
|
tree
2018-01-11
ktka
c
hov
[arm][2/3] Im
p
l
e
me
n
t fp16fml extension for ARMv8
.
4-A
commit
|
commitdiff
|
tree
2018-01-11
ktk
a
chov
[
a
r
m][1/3]
A
d
d -march=ar
m
v8
.
4
-
a
o
p
tion
commit
|
commitdiff
|
tree
2018-01-08
ktkachov
[arm] Add -ma
r
ch=armv8
.
3-a and dotprod multilib
s
election
.
.
.
commit
|
commitdiff
|
tree
2017-12-21
ktkachov
[arm]
Specify +dotprod
s
u
pport for Cortex-A55 an
d
Cortex
.
.
.
commit
|
commitdiff
|
tree
2017-12-21
k
t
ka
c
hov
[
a
rm] Fix assembler optio
n
rewrite a
l
phabet
i
cal
c
o
m
parison
commit
|
commitdiff
|
tree
2017-12-20
ktkachov
[PATCH, PR83492] Fix
se
l
ection of aarc
h
64 big-endia
n
.
.
.
commit
|
commitdiff
|
tree
2017-12-20
kt
k
achov
[arm][doc] Document ac
c
ep
t
e
d
-m
a
rch=armv8
.
3-a ex
t
ensio
n
.
.
.
commit
|
commitdiff
|
tree
2017-12-20
kt
k
a
chov
[aarch
6
4
]
[libstdc++] Use _
_
ARM_BIG_ENDIAN instead of
.
.
.
commit
|
commitdiff
|
tree
2017-12-20
ktkachov
[arm] PR target/82
9
75: Guar
d
a
g
ainst reg_renumber
being
.
.
.
commit
|
commitdiff
|
tree
2017-12-19
ktkachov
[ar
m
] P
R
target/
8
2975
:
Guard
again
s
t reg_renum
b
er
b
ei
n
g
.
.
.
commit
|
commitdiff
|
tree
2017-12-14
ktkachov
[arm
]
A
dd -mver
b
ose-cost-dump an
d
de-verbosify cost
.
.
.
commit
|
commitdiff
|
tree
2017-12-14
ktkachov
[
A
A
r
c
h64] Sp
e
cify fp
1
6 s
u
pport
f
or Cor
t
ex-A55 and Cortex-A75
commit
|
commitdiff
|
tree
2017-11-22
ktkachov
[ARM] Fix
t
e
st armv8_2-fp
1
6-mov
e
-
1
.
c
commit
|
commitdiff
|
tree
2017-11-17
ktkachov
[ARM] Fix test armv8_2-f
p
16-move-1
.
c
commit
|
commitdiff
|
tree
2017-11-15
ktkacho
v
[ARM]
F
ix mor
e
-
Wreturn-type fa
l
lout
commit
|
commitdiff
|
tree
2017-11-15
ktk
a
c
h
ov
[
A
A
rch6
4
] I
m
prove scheduling mo
d
el for X-Gene
commit
|
commitdiff
|
tree
2017-11-08
ktkachov
[AArch64]
A
dd STP pattern
t
o store a ve
c
_co
n
cat of
.
.
.
commit
|
commitdiff
|
tree
2017-11-08
ktkac
h
ov
[simplify-rtx] Sim
p
lif
y
vec_merg
e
of vec_du
p
licates
.
.
.
commit
|
commitdiff
|
tree
2017-11-08
ktkachov
v
e
c_merge + vec_dupl
i
cate
+
ve
c
_conc
a
t si
m
pli
f
i
c
at
i
o
n
commit
|
commitdiff
|
tree
2017-11-08
ktkachov
Si
m
plify vec_merge
o
f
vec
_
dupli
c
ate with co
n
st_vector
commit
|
commitdiff
|
tree
2017-09-13
ktkachov
[store-merging] Use stor
e
ord
e
r as tie-breaker in
sort_by
_
bitpo
s
commit
|
commitdiff
|
tree
2017-09-11
ktkachov
Add myself as ARM
p
ort m
a
in
t
ainer
commit
|
commitdiff
|
tree
2017-07-14
ktkachov
Update comment
i
n g
i
mple
-
ssa-sto
r
e-merging
.
c
commit
|
commitdiff
|
tree
2017-07-04
ktkachov
[
AArch64
]
Fix strict aliasing
i
ssu
e
in
g
cc
.
t
a
rget/
a
arch64
.
.
.
commit
|
commitdiff
|
tree
2017-06-21
ktka
c
h
o
v
[
A
A
rch64] F
i
x a
t
omic_cmp_exchange_z
e
ro_reg_1
.
c
w
i
t
h
.
.
.
commit
|
commitdiff
|
tree
2017-06-06
ktkacho
v
[AA
r
ch
6
4] Allow
const0
_
rtx operan
d
f
or atomic com
p
are
.
.
.
commit
|
commitdiff
|
tree
2017-06-05
ktkachov
[A
A
rch64] Add combine pattern
for stor
i
n
g
lane zero
.
.
.
commit
|
commitdiff
|
tree
2017-06-05
ktkachov
[AArc
h
64] Us
e
SUBS for parallel subtr
a
c
ti
o
n
a
n
d comparison
.
.
.
commit
|
commitdiff
|
tree
2017-06-05
ktkac
h
ov
[A
A
rch64
]
Peephole for SUBS
commit
|
commitdiff
|
tree
2017-06-02
k
t
kach
o
v
[A
A
rch64] Add
H
F vec
t
or mo
d
es
t
o
lane-to-lan
e
INS
pattern
commit
|
commitdiff
|
tree
2017-06-02
ktkachov
[
A
Arch64]
E
mit
t
igh
t
er strong atomic compare-exch
a
nge
.
.
.
commit
|
commitdiff
|
tree
2017-05-04
ktkachov
[
A
Arch64] Accept more add
r
essing modes for PRFM
commit
|
commitdiff
|
tree
2017-04-10
ktkachov
[ARM] Add sourc
e
mode to coprocessor pattern SETs
commit
|
commitdiff
|
tree
2017-03-23
k
tkachov
[ARM] PR target/
7
1436:
R
es
t
rict *
l
o
a
d_multiple patte
r
n
.
.
.
commit
|
commitdiff
|
tree
2017-03-16
ktkacho
v
[AArch6
4
] Use 'x' constraint for vector H
F
m
o
de
m
ultiplicati
o
.
.
.
commit
|
commitdiff
|
tree
2017-03-13
ktk
a
chov
[ARM]
P
R
target/7991
1
: Invalid vec_select
argu
m
ents
commit
|
commitdiff
|
tree
2017-03-09
kt
k
a
c
hov
[AArch6
4
]
P
R target/79913: VEC_SELECT bugs in
a
arch6
4
.
.
.
commit
|
commitdiff
|
tree
2017-03-07
ktkachov
PR c
/
79
8
5
5
:
add fu
l
l stop to store m
e
r
g
ing param descripti
o
ns
commit
|
commitdiff
|
tree
2017-03-03
ktkachov
[AArch64] Fix bootstrap
d
ue to wide_int
.
elt (0) uninit
.
.
.
commit
|
commitdiff
|
tree
2017-02-21
k
tkachov
S
k
i
p gcc
.
dg/gi
m
p
lefe-26
.
c
o
n non-c
9
9 r
u
ntim
e
targets
commit
|
commitdiff
|
tree
2017-02-14
ktkachov
[ARM] PR rtl
-
op
t
im
i
zation/68664 Implem
e
nt TARGET_SCHED_CAN_S
.
.
.
commit
|
commitdiff
|
tree
2017-02-14
k
t
ka
c
hov
[
A
Arch64] P
R
rtl-optimization/68664
I
mplement TAR
G
ET_SCHED_C
.
.
.
commit
|
commitdiff
|
tree
2017-02-13
ktkachov
[AArch64] Use contains_mem_rtx_p to detect
m
e
m
ory sub
.
.
.
commit
|
commitdiff
|
tree
2017-02-13
ktkachov
[ARM
]
Fix assem
b
ly
c
o
mment syntax in -mprint-
t
un
e
-info
commit
|
commitdiff
|
tree
2017-02-08
ktkachov
[r
i
sc
v
]
Fix
b
ui
l
d due to IN
T
16_MAX issue
commit
|
commitdiff
|
tree
2017-01-25
ktkachov
[ARM] PR target/7
9
145 Fix xordi3 ex
p
ander for
immed
i
a
t
e
.
.
.
commit
|
commitdiff
|
tree
2017-01-25
ktkach
o
v
[doc
]
C
orrect optimisation
level
s
documentation
for
.
.
.
commit
|
commitdiff
|
tree
2017-01-25
ktkachov
[testsuite] Require shar
e
d
e
ffective target for some
.
.
.
commit
|
commitdiff
|
tree
2017-01-23
k
t
kachov
[testsu
i
te] Fix FAIL: gc
c
.
dg/
l
t
o
/pr69188 on bare-metal
.
.
.
commit
|
commitdiff
|
tree
2017-01-20
ktkac
h
ov
[A
R
M] PR ta
r
g
et/71270 fix
n
eon
_
valid
_
immediat
e
for
.
.
.
commit
|
commitdiff
|
tree
2017-01-19
k
t
kacho
v
[AArch64] Pu
r
ge le
f
tover occurrences of
aarch64_nopcrelative
.
.
.
commit
|
commitdiff
|
tree
2017-01-12
k
t
kachov
A
d
d Cort
e
x-A15 tuning to gcc
.
dg/uninit-pred
-
8
_a
.
c
commit
|
commitdiff
|
tree
next